Output 96b24598356c24a8b45421d22907973cb762ffa3801d25c747a81ce613bbaeae:31

value
32179
script pubkey
OP_HASH160 OP_PUSHBYTES_20 1619874fa358b507bdd338e6767d782b8790f36d OP_EQUAL
address
33hsNX5VaCJKMKjmTQDk7nyyL7sA6p6YMp
transaction
96b24598356c24a8b45421d22907973cb762ffa3801d25c747a81ce613bbaeae
spent
true